EO-derived total absorption for Mulargia and Flumendosa reservoirs using Landsat 8
0
Description
Total absorption is retrieved from the absorption of light by particulate and dissolved organic and inorganic matter at specific reference wavelength defined at 440nm.
Parameter: Total Absorption (1/m)
| Spatial resolution | Temporal resolution |
| 30 m | 8 days |
Temporal coverage
2015 – 2019
